    Default Flat Battery and Smoke Question

    Got a VS 95, Drove the car last night, all fine. Went to start this morning and nothing, totally flat battery, got RACV out, he started the car. Said the battery was charging then off he went...
    Had the car running for about 30 mins, during that time it was blowing white smoke the hole time and didn't ease up.
    The car doesn't usually do that. Just wondering if any one has any ideas??

    Mate Id say youve got the dredded inlet manifold gasket leak.The inlet manifold gasket blows or leaks on the V6's,its a very common problem,but luckily its fairly easy to fix.Just need to remove the plenum,then the inlet manifold,and then clean up the gasket faces and fit new gaskets.Its important to torque up the manifold bolts in the right order and to the right tension,so a workshop manual like a gregorys manual is a good investment,it lists the tightening sequence and the bolt tensions.You will also need a torque wrench,also a good investment as most bolts on cars torque up to a certain spec listed in the manual..You can also buy aluminium gaskets from mace on this website,they are more expensive,but these are supposed to last for years,the normal gaskets usually will do around 175,000 to 200,000 km,then they will most likely start to leak.The white smoke you can see is actually steam.Sometimes theres different symptoms when these gaskets leak/blow,some will blow steam,some will leak coolant into the engine oil,which can be seen by looking under the engine oil cap for a white slimey substance,which is water/coolant mixed with engine oil.Sometimes you can get engine oil in the coolant and through the radiator,check under the radiator cap for oily slime..You can get the problem confirmed by going to a mechanics or radiator specialist and getting them to do a cooling system pressure test to see if theres any cooling system leaks..
